Are you interested in becoming a Police Officer or Special Constable?
If so, you can pop into a presentation held by the Island's Constabulary in Douglas tonight.
Its training team will give an insight into what it's really like to be a Police Officer and answer any questions people may have.
Tonight’s event starts at 6.30pm in the Civil Defence Training Room in Tromode.
If you can't make it, there will be a 'final' event held next Tuesday (19th) at Costa in the Sea Terminal between 12 and 2pm.
